摘要: 提出一种适用于复杂产品可靠性综合评估的信息理论方法.从信息理论的基本原理出发,根据部件或分系统的试验或使用信息提供的信息量与产品折合试验应提供的信息量相等的原理,将其折合为产品的等效试验信息,建立了由各种不同或相同成败型部件或分系统组成产品(系统)时试验信息等效折合的数学模型,并通过实例讨论了该方法的具体应用.

Abstract: An effective reliability synthesis assessment method based on the information theory for sophisticated products is presented. The general conversion models are established according to the equivalent principle of information quantity,and the calculating formulae of the first and second approximate lower limits of the system reliability are given. The applications of this method are demonstrated by examples.
